Echoes of Divinity: The Dhyani Buddhas

The presence of the Five Dhyani Buddhas, also known as the Five Tathagatas, on this singing bowl imbues it with an aura of cosmic balance and enlightened awareness. Each Dhyani Buddha represents a fundamental aspect of Buddhahood and a corresponding element. Vairochana embodies the wisdom of the Dharma-Dhatu and the element of space; Akshobhya represents the wisdom of mirroring and the element of water; Ratnasambhava signifies the wisdom of equanimity and the element of earth; Amitabha embodies the wisdom of discernment and the element of fire; and Amoghasiddhi represents the wisdom of accomplishment and the element of air. Their collective presence symbolizes the completeness of enlightenment, offering a powerful reminder of our own potential for spiritual awakening. ––––––––––––––––––––
